.video{
	
	position: relative;
	width: 1226px;
	height: 600px;
	margin: 0 auto;
	top: 41px;
	
}
.video-player{
	
	position: absolute;
	width: 894px;
	height: 621px;
	top: 58px;
	z-index: 1;
	background: url(../img/resources/video/loading.png) center center no-repeat;
	
}
.video-name{
	
	position: absolute;
	width: 1226px;
	height: auto;
	font-size: 20px;
	margin: 0;
	padding: 0;
	top: 15px;
	left: 15px;
	
}
.video-list{
	
	position: absolute;
	width: 332px;
	height: 621px;
	top: 58px;
	right: 0px;
	background: #222222;
	
}
.video-list-name{
	
	position: absolute;
	width: 332px;
	height: 71px;
	
}

.video-list-list{
	
	position: absolute;
	width: 332px;
	height: 550px;
	overflow: hidden;
	top: 71px;
	
}
.video-list-list>ul{
	
	position: absolute;
	width: 332px;
	height: 100%;
	margin: 0;
	padding: 0;
	
}
.video-list-list>ul>li{
	
	position: relative;
	width: 332px;
	height: 55px;
	margin: 0;
	padding: 0;
	cursor: pointer;
	
}
.video-list-list>ul>li:hover{
	
	background: #515151;
	
}
.video-list>ul>li:first-child{
	
	height: 71px;
	
}
#video-title{
	
	position: absolute;
	margin: 0;
	padding: 0;
	font-size: 16px;
	color: #FCFCFC;
	left: 15px;
	top: 15px;
	
}
#video-episode-count{
	
	position: absolute;
	margin: 0;
	padding: 0;
	font-size: 12px;
	color: #999999;
	top: 40px;
	left: 15px;	
}
#video-episode-count-select{
	
	position: absolute;
	margin: 0;
	padding: 0;
	width: 74px;
	height: 30px;
	right: 15px;
	background: #515151;
	border: 0px;
	color: #FFFFFF;
	top: 20.5px;
	display: none;
	
}
.video-list-num{
	
	position: absolute;
	margin: 0;
	padding: 0;
	color: #999999;
	top: 10px;
	left: 15px;
	font-size: 12px;
	
}
.video-list-title{
	
	position: absolute;
	margin: 0;
	padding: 0;
	color: #FCFCFC;
	top: 10px;
	left: 45px;
	font-size: 14px;
	
}
.video-list-play-count{
	
	position: absolute;
	margin: 0;
	padding: 0;
	color: #999999;
	top: 30px;
	left: 45px;
	font-size: 12px;
		
}
.video-recommend{
	
	position: relative;
	width: 1226px;
	height: 417px;
	background: #FFFFFF;
	top: 714px;
	
}
.video-recommend-self{
	
	position: absolute;
	left: 16px;
	width: 452px;
	height: 417px;
	
}
.video-recommend-self>p,.video-recommend-other>p{
	
	position: relative;
	top: 16px;
	margin: 0;
	padding: 0;
	font-size: 20px;
	
}
.video-recommend-self>div,.video-recommend-other>div{
	
	position: absolute;
	width: 218px;
	height: 327px;
	overflow: hidden;
	top: 58px;
		
}
.video-recommend-self>div>img,.video-recommend-other>div>img{
	
	position: absolute;
		
}
.video-recommend-other{
	
	position: absolute;
	right: 16px;
	width: 686px;
	height: 375px;
	
}

.list-li-selected{
	
	background: #515151;
	
}

.video-recommend-coverimg{
	
	left: 74px;
	top: 128.5px;
	opacity: 0;
	transition: all .2s;
	pointer-events: none;
	
}
.video-recommend-self>div,.video-recommend-other>div{
	
	cursor: pointer;
	
}
.video-recommend-self>div:hover .video-recommend-img,.video-recommend-other>div:hover .video-recommend-img{
	
	opacity: .6;
	
}
.video-recommend-self>div:hover .video-recommend-coverimg,.video-recommend-other>div:hover .video-recommend-coverimg{
	
	opacity: 1;
	
}
